Country: Germany | Born: 11 July 1991 (32 years)
World vice champion 2015 Karl-Richard Frey was European Junior Champion in 2010 and won European U23 bronze in 2012. He took Grand Prixs in Rijeka and Qingdao in 2013. Frey reached the world top 3. He won 12 World Cup medals. His highlights are World Championships bronze in 2014 and silver in 2015. He finished fifth at the Olympic Games in Rio. He took silver at the Grand Prix in Budapest in 2018. He claimed a bronze medal at the Grand Prix in Tashkent in 2018 and Hohhot in 2019. He won Olympic bronze with the German team. He claimed bronze at the senior European Cup in Dubrovnik in 2023.
